What does a one rail driver do?

A One Rail Driver operates trains on a single rail system, ensuring the safe and timely transportation of passengers or cargo. They are responsible for controlling the train’s speed, handling emergency situations, and adhering to schedules and safety regulations. One Rail Drivers also communicate with dispatchers and station staff to coordinate train movements and respond to operational instructions. Regular inspections of equipment and maintaining accurate logs are also part of the job.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a one rail driver?

To thrive as a One Rail Driver, you need a valid train driver’s license, comprehensive knowledge of rail operations, and an excellent safety record. Familiarity with onboard train control systems, signaling technology, and compliance with relevant rail safety certifications is essential. Attention to detail, strong situational awareness, and effective communication skills help drivers respond to dynamic situations and coordinate with colleagues. These skills ensure the safe, timely, and efficient transport of passengers or freight while minimizing operational risks.

What are some common challenges faced by one rail drivers, and how can they be managed effectively?

One Rail Drivers often encounter challenges such as maintaining strict adherence to schedules while ensuring safety, dealing with variable weather conditions, and staying alert during long shifts. Effective communication with dispatchers and other crew members is crucial for managing unexpected delays or operational issues. Utilizing company-provided training and regularly reviewing safety protocols can help drivers handle these challenges and maintain high performance standards.

The Wabtec Digital Onboard Solutions Engineering (DOSE) team develops a wide variety of products for the rail industry such as Electronically Controlled Pneumatics (ECP), Video and Event Recorders, Network Management Devices, Braking Systems, and Train Control Equipment. In this role, the Senior Embedded Software Engineer will work with a cross-functional Engineering team to design and develop new functionalities, as well as maintaining and expanding on the existing functions of our products.

How will you make a difference?

As a member of the DOSE Software Team, you will work closely with a cross-functional Engineering team to design and develop high quality Software components that align with system, functional, and cybersecurity requirements. You will report to the Software Manager and the broader business unit to ensure that we are meeting on-time deliveries and delivering the highest quality Software to our customers. You will be responsible for the design, development, and testing of Embedded Software Applications. You will perform requirement and design reviews, code reviews, and unit testing; and will be responsible for releasing Software, per the DOSE processes and guidelines.

What do we want to know about you?

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or related field with 1-3 years of related experience
  • Effective oral and written communication skills. Ability to articulate clearly and concisely
  • Self-driven, quick learner, good team player, and results-oriented individual with a clear focus on high quality
  • Experience with C and C++ software development
  • Experience with Bash, Python, or other scripting languages used in automating tasks and unit testing
  • Experience with Linux or Unix-based real-time operating systems (QNX, FreeRTOS)
  • Proficient in software, component, and interface design
  • A strong understanding of modern OS coding techniques, IP protocols, and hardware interfaces
     

Desired experiences include:

  • Development of Device Drivers and Board Support Packages
  • Experience in Software Change Management (SCM), the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C), and Continuous Integration (CI)
  • Experience working in an Agile Scrum environment
  • Knowledge of safety critical software, CENELEC standards, and rail industry standards

What will your typical day look like?

  • Design and develop high quality software products that align with system and subsystem requirements
  • Work closely with the broader business unit to ensure application development meets product specification requirements
  • Perform root cause analysis and develop solutions as necessary
  • Develop documentation including software design, requirements, process and architecture documents
  • Actively participate in software architecture, design, and code reviews
  • Execute and enhance the entire software development lifecycle
  • Create and maintain automated unit test cases for new designs
  • Investigate and remediate cybersecurity vulnerabilities

Who are we?

Wabtec is a leading global provider of equipment, systems, digital solutions, and value-added services for the freight and transit rail sectors. Drawing on more than 150 years of experience, we are leading the way in safety, efficiency, reliability, innovation, and productivity. Whether it's freight, transit, ports, logistics, mining, industrial, or marine, our expertise, technologies, and people together - are accelerating the future of transportation. With roots that date back to George Westinghouse, Thomas Edison, and Louis Faiveley, Wabtec has always built technologies and implemented solutions for a variety of sectors that are critical to meeting the needs of customers and governments alike.
